Alaybozan1 Posted 21 hours ago Posted 21 hours ago A custom bridge and canvas effect for SignalRGB. I appreciate getting your feedback. Node.js Bridge: Collects exported cockpit data from DCS (gear, AoA, console lights, taxi, strobe, warning test, afterburner) and streams simplified JSON via WebSocket. HTML Canvas: Receives the data and turns it into real-time RGB lighting effects: • Gear → Red bar (up/down/transit) • AoA → Red / Yellow / Green indexer • Console → Green glow • Taxi → White top bar • Warning Test → Color grid • Strobe → Red blink • Afterburner → Orange flame 1
Alaybozan1 Posted 18 hours ago Author Posted 18 hours ago 57 minutes ago, Dos said: Hello, How is this done? TY/J I set this up by using DCS’s export data (Export.lua) to read cockpit light ID's. ID's (gear, AoA, strobe, afterburner etc.) are sent out to a small Node.js bridge. (working on powershell atm.) The bridge converts them into simple WebSocket messages. On the SignalRGB, I wrote a custom HTML canvas effect. That effect listens to the data and lights up my RGB. (Each lights position can be arranged right inside the SignalRGB canvas) So when gear moves, AoA blinks, or burners fire, my desk lights do the same. Still tweaking, i managed to get less latency today (50-100 ms)
